Owosso, Michigan, located in the United States, offers several advantages for travelers looking to visit the area. Some pros of traveling to Owosso may include:
-
Historic Sites: Owosso is home to several historic sites and attractions, such as the Curwood Castle, which was the former home of author James Oliver Curwood. Visitors can explore the castle and learn about its history.
-
Outdoor Recreation: The area around Owosso offers opportunities for outdoor activities such as hiking, biking, and fishing. The Shiawassee River runs through Owosso, providing scenic views and recreational opportunities.
-
Cultural Events: Owosso hosts various cultural events throughout the year, including festivals, concerts, and art shows. Visitors can enjoy local music, food, and art while experiencing the community's vibrant culture.
-
Small-Town Charm: Owosso is known for its small-town charm and friendly residents. Travelers can experience a slower pace of life and enjoy the quaint downtown area with its shops, restaurants, and historic architecture.
-
Proximity to Larger Cities: Owosso is located within driving distance of larger cities such as Lansing and Flint, offering easy access to additional amenities and attractions.
